What Gets 300MPG Or Plugs Into A Wall And Costs $27,000?
The Aptera, that’s what. I remember when I was a kid and all the future cars looked like this…and now here they come. The Aptera will be available in electric only or hybrid/electric format, it is classified as a motorcycle, you don’t need a special license, and you can use the HOV lanes in California. All that for between $26,900 and $29,900, depending on the model. They are supposed to start production towards the end of 2008. Check out the launch video:
